Embracing Technology to elevate Early Learning Outcomes

Technology is rapidly transforming the landscape of early childhood education. Educators are increasingly implementing innovative technological tools to supplement learning experiences for young children. Interactive software, educational apps, and virtual reality environments can foster cognitive development, encourage creativity, and enhance essential skills.

By infusing technology seamlessly into the curriculum, educators can create dynamic and captivating learning opportunities that meet the needs of young learners.

Technology can also support collaboration and communication between educators, parents, and students. Online platforms and learning management systems can offer a space for transmitting information, resources, and progress updates.

Narrowing the Digital Divide: Equitable Access to Technology in Early Childhood

In today's world, technology represents a vital function in early childhood education. However, many children lack connection to these essential tools due to socioeconomic disparities. This barrier creates a digital divide that can vastly impact educational outcomes. To ensure all young learners have an equitable means to thrive, it is imperative to bridge this gap and provide affordable technology resources to future child, regardless of their background. This includes funding in robust infrastructure, training educators on effective digital tools, and developing engaging learning materials that leverages the power of technology.

  • Additionally, it is crucial to address the need of digital literacy skills for young children. This requires the ability to navigate with technology safely and effectively, as well as analytical reasoning skills in a digital environment.
  • Using fostering these skills early on, we can equip children to become confident and capable users of technology throughout their lives.

The Future of Early Education: Integrating Technology Responsibly and Effectively

The landscape of early education evolves rapidly as technology embeds itself in classrooms. While technology offers incredible potential to enhance learning experiences, its inclusion must be approached with careful consideration and a commitment to responsible practices.

  • It's essential to emphasize learning goals that align with developmental stages, ensuring technology serves as a valuable tool rather than a substitute for human interaction and hands-on experiences.
  • Teachers must be prepared with the professional development and resources to competently integrate technology into their pedagogy, fostering a balanced learning environment.
  • Likewise, ongoing monitoring of technology's impact on children's skills is essential to ensure its impact and make necessary adjustments to optimize learning outcomes.

By embracing a thoughtful and strategic approach to technology integration, we can nurture a future of early education that is both progressive and deeply child-focused.
